Output 8a3f1d74052a191c333f58f6b9e2b364128bac9a126895f18804761ff67865bf:1

value
1054202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2a5caf34ef33ff9342989186d66f2fb9e93f70 OP_EQUAL
address
3HUda6b3QdYrcuYCZs9UpcWYykLMuSzbRc
transaction
8a3f1d74052a191c333f58f6b9e2b364128bac9a126895f18804761ff67865bf
spent
true